Windermere, Ltd. v. Bettes

Citations

  • 438 S.E.2d 406
  • 211 Ga. App. 177
  • 93 Fulton County D. Rep. 4468
  • 1993 Ga. App. LEXIS 1484

How courts have described this case

Verbatim parenthetical descriptions written by other courts when citing this decision. Ranked by citation-network relevance.

  • landlord’s failure to comply with mandatory safety provisions of applicable fire or building exit code could support award of punitive damages
  • demand letter expressly offering to settle the entire case with all defendants for all damages covered separate claim for attorney fees under OCGA § 13-6-11

  • “[T]he absence of an intentional tort is not fatal to [a] claim for OCGA § 13-6-11 bad faith attorney fees.”
  • “Clerical errors and irregularities in the judgment, if they appear on the face of the record, may be 11 corrected even after expiration of the term.”
  • “Evidence that appellants failed to comply with mandatory safety regulations promulgated for the benefit of appellees is some evidence that appellants acted in bad faith in the transaction, within the meaning of OCGA § 13-6-11.”
